Grosjean would vote against introduction of Halo

Romain Grosjean says, given the choice, he would vote against the introduction of the Halo cockpit protection system in Formula 1. The sport's chiefs will discuss on Thursday the possible introduction of the device from 2017 in an F1 Strategy Group meeting in Geneva. Formula 1 drivers were shown a Halo presentation by the FIA last Friday, after which world champion Lewis Hamilton said he had changed his mind on the device. Grosjean, however, says there are still too many unknowns about the Halo and insists he is still against it as it runs counter to the sport's DNA.
